Financial planning can be the key to a secure financial future. It is a strategy that helps you meet your financial needs and goals based on essential principles of smart personal financial management.
Financial Planning II will build upon the fundamentals of money management and focus on long-term financial goals and asset management. This workshop will also give you the opportunity to outline a financial planning roadmap and examine your current assets and liabilities. You will learn about the essential principles of how retirement savings plans; different types of investments; the time value of money; health and long-term care plans; and government plans can all be used to help close the gaps in meeting your long-term goals.
